Natera Inc is a diagnostic and research company with proprietary molecular and bioinformatics technology. The company's key product offerings include its Panorama Non-Invasive Prenatal Test (NIPT) which screens for chromosomal abnormalities of a fetus as well as in twin pregnancies, typically with a blood draw from the mother, Horizon Carrier Screening (HCS) to determine carrier status for a large number of severe genetic diseases that could be passed on to the carrier's children, Signatera molecular residual disease (MRD) test, which detects circulating tumor DNA in patients previously diagnosed with cancer to assess molecular residual disease and monitor for recurrence; and Prospera, to assess organ transplant rejection.
KB Financial Group Inc. is a financial holding company in Korea. The company operations include Kookmin Bank, one of the commercial banks in Korea. The company's subsidiaries collectively engage in a broad range of businesses, including commercial banking, credit cards, asset management, non-life and life insurance, capital markets activities, and international banking and finance. The company's segments include the Banking business, Securities business, Non-life Insurance business, Credit card business, and Life Insurance business. The Group generates the majority of its revenue from the Banking business.
